Marté robs Reynolds of tying homer in 9th, Reds beat Pirates 2-1 and close on Mets for wild card
PositiveSports
In a thrilling game, Noelvi Marté made a spectacular catch to rob Bryan Reynolds of a potential tying home run in the ninth inning, leading the Cincinnati Reds to a 2-1 victory over the Pittsburgh Pirates. This win is significant as it brings the Reds within half a game of the New York Mets for the final NL wild card spot, intensifying the playoff race. Nick Lodolo also shone on the mound with 12 strikeouts, although he left the game due to a groin injury. The Reds are now in a strong position to secure a playoff berth if the Mets falter in their upcoming game.
